Can Avoidants Have Healthy Relationships? What Healing Actually Looks Like
from Breaking the Silence · host Raynea Wallace
Can someone with an avoidant attachment style have a healthy relationship?Yes, but healing takes more than finding the right person or being loved enough. It requires willingness, self-awareness, ownership, and consistent action.In this episode, Raynea and Kelli talk about why closeness can feel unsafe for an avoidant, what healing actually feels like, and the difference between someone who is imperfect and someone who is unwilling.You will learn what active healing looks like, how trust is rebuilt through repeated experiences, and why attachment may explain hurtful behavior but never excuses it.You do not have to be fully healed to begin. You do have to be willing to heal.
